News by Wesley Yin-Poole Deputy Editorial Director Updated on 10 Oct 2020 40 comments "SBMM" - aka skill-based matchmaking was a trending phrase on Twitter this week as the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War beta went live and players resorted to killing themselves over and over again in a bid to improve their experience with the game. SBMM relates to the way matchmaking works in video games, and it has become a hot topic within the Call of Duty community in recent years. The idea is by deliberately gaining a negative kill / death ratio in matches, Black Ops Cold War's SBMM will essentially demote you down its skill ranking, and then matchmake you with players more your level (or you'll do better against). The issue flared up with the release of the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War alpha, which saw players complain its SBMM was too harsh and lobbies were "like COD League Finals". Watch on YouTube But the issue was exacerbated with the release of the Call of Duty: Black Ops Cold War beta on PlayStation 4 this week. Manage cookie settings Meanwhile, the Call of Duty community noticed a significant change from the Black Ops alpha to the beta: lobbies now disband after each match, forcing you to matchmake all over again. Some players have reacted negatively to this change, which is seen as triggering the SBMM more often than it would if lobbies stuck together across multiple matches. Treyarch has yet to address the issue of SBMM, apart from a few tweets from a developer. In September, Treyarch developer Martin Donlon waded in to debunk the myth that previous Call of Duty titles did not have SBMM. "SBMM is one of many many tuneable parameters in a matchmaking system," Donlon added. "It's funny watching people talk about it like it's a big switch that can only be turned on or off."
